1) Husband (Petitioner No.1), father-in-law (Petitioner No.2), mother-in-law (Petitioner No.3.), sister-in-law (Petitioner No.4.) and uncle of husband (Respondent No.5) of Respondent No.2, respectively, have filed present Petitioner under Article 226 of the Constitution of India for quashing of Session Case No.652 of 2023 pending on the file of the Additional Sessions Judge, Mumbai (Court No.35), arising out of C.R. No.130 of 2019 registered with Ghatkoper Police Station, Mumbai, under Sections 498-A, 1/2
RVC 21 Wp-3406-2024.doc 313, 323, 406, 506 read with Section 34 of the Indian Penal Code, with consent of Respondent No.2, the informant.
2) Learned Advocate for Respondent No.2 submitted that, Respondent No.2 and Petitioner No.1 have filed Consent Terms before the Family Court, Bandra, Mumbai and have amicably settled their disputes and differences. She submitted that, in pursuance of the said Consent Terms, Respondent No.2 is giving her consent for quashing of the said case. 2.1) Learned Advocate for Respondent No.2 tendered across the bar, Affidavit of Respondent No.2 dated 30th July 2024, duly affirmed before a Notary Public. In para-5 thereof, the Respondent No.2 has admitted the fact of amicable settlement between herself and the Petitioners and has given her no objection for quashing of the said Session Case No.652 of 2023 pending on the file of the Additional Sessions Judge, Mumbai (Court No.35). 2.2) Respondent No.
2 is personally present in the Court and through her Advocate, reiterates the contents of her Affidavit dated 30th July 2024 and her 'no objection' for quashing of the Session Case No.652 of 2023 pending on the file of the Additional Sessions Judge, Mumbai (Court No.35). 3) In view thereof, Petition is allowed in terms of prayer clause (a).
